"textContent": "A sensor for detecting a deformation of a sealed secondary battery, comprises a polymer matrix layer and a detection unit, wherein the polymer matrix layer comprises a filler dispersed in the layer and giving a change to an external field in accordance with a deformation of the polymer matrix layer, and the detection unit detects the change of the external field; and the polymer matrix layer has a glass transition temperature (Tg) of -30°C or lower. It is preferred that the polymer matrix layer comprises a magnetic filler as the filler, and the detection unit detects a change of a magnetic field as the external field.",
